(Sweet Potato Vine) Ipomoea ‘Blackie’ has stunning deep purple, almost black foliage that flows freely over the edge of hanging baskets and combination planters. Ipomoea ‘Blackie’ also makes a great annual groundcover in the landscape. ‘Blackie’ is one of the shorter Ipomoeas growing to a height of 6-10 inches, but it can trail up to 72 inches. You may trim or cut back ‘Blackie’ at any time to keep it in bounds. Grow ‘Blackie’ in full sun to part shade and watch as it adds spectacular interest to your garden. ‘Blackie’ is particularly stunning, and contrasts well with bright pink and yellow companions.

Ipomoea batatas ‘Blackie’
Common Name: Sweet Potato Vine
Plant Type: Annual
Brand: PROVEN SELECTIONS®
Hardiness Zone: 10, 11What is my zone?
Max Height: 6 – 10 Inches
Max Spread: 1 – 2 Feet
Exposure: Full Sun (+6 hrs.), Part Shade (4-6 hrs.)
Soil Moisture Needs: Moderate
Attributes: Drought Tolerant
Design Use: Combination Containers, Container, Ground Cover, Hanging Baskets
Container Design: Spiller
Season of Interest (Foliage): Spring, Summer, Fall
